1,610 students (99% of total 1,632 undergraduate students) have awarded federal, state, local, institutional or other sources of grant aid at University of Puget Sound (Puget Sound). The average amount of the aid awarded is $36,377.
For the first-time, full-time beginning students (freshmen), 100% of total 463 enrolled students have received any kind of financial aid and its average amount of aid received is $35,179.
